• DocumentCode
    1851460
  • Title

    An environment for object-oriented real-time systems design

  • Author

    van de Weg, R. ; Engmann, Rolf ; van de Hoef, R. ; Ten Thij, Vincent

  • Author_Institution
    Dept. of Comput. Sci., Twente Univ., Enschede, Netherlands
  • fYear
    1997
  • fDate
    8-9 Apr 1997
  • Firstpage
    23
  • Lastpage
    33
  • Abstract
    A concise object-oriented method for the development of real-time systems has been composed. Hardware components are modelled by (software) base objects; base objects are controlled by a hierarchy of coordinator objects, expressed in an organizational diagram. The behaviour of objects is specified by state transition diagrams. This approach considerably promotes requirements analysis and communication with the customer. A CASE tool has been constructed with diagram editors for graphical specifications of real-time systems. The tool can generate executable code for PLCs from these graphical specifications; reuse of previous results is supported by the repository function of the tool. Experiences attained in practice with method and tool show that time spent in system testing and installation is reduced considerably
  • Keywords
    PLD programming; computer aided software engineering; formal specification; object-oriented methods; programmable controllers; real-time systems; software tools; CASE tool; PLC executable code generation; base objects; coordinator object hierarchy; customer communication; diagram editors; graphical specifications; hardware component modelling; object-oriented method; object-oriented real-time systems design environment; organizational diagram; repository function; requirements analysis; results reuse; software tool; state transition diagrams; system installation; system testing; Computer aided software engineering; Computer science; Control systems; Documentation; Hardware; Object oriented modeling; Process design; Programmable control; Real time systems; System testing;
  • fLanguage
    English
  • Publisher
    ieee
  • Conference_Titel
    Software Engineering Environments, Eighth Conference on
  • Conference_Location
    Cottbus
  • Print_ISBN
    0-8186-8019-9
  • Type

    conf

  • DOI
    10.1109/SEE.1997.591813
  • Filename
    591813